A truck driver has died after being struck by his own vehicle in a tragic incident on a major Brisbane motorway, sparking peak-hour traffic chaos and significant delays.
Queensland Ambulance said they were called to a crash on the Gateway Mwy northbound at Old Cleveland Rd on ramp in Belmont about 5.10am on Tuesday.
Initial investigations indicate the man had pulled over to inspect his truck when it rolled over him, police said.

He sustained critical injuries and was declared dead at the scene.
Queensland Police are now appealing for witnesses or anyone with dashcam or CCTV footage from the area at the time of the crash to come forward.
The incident forced the closure of two northbound lanes, causing significant delays for morning commuters.
Motorists were urged to avoid the area, with traffic stretching back more than 10km and delays exceeding 90 minutes.
